OMGPOP head Dan Porter departs from Zynga, Sean Kelly steps in

Zynga today announced the departure of Zynga’s New York office general manager Dan Porter, the former CEO and founder of OMGPOP.

Just over a year ago, Zynga acquired New York-based gaming studio OMGPOP for $180 million (with another $30 million earnout), the studio behind hit Pictionary-like mobile title Draw Something.

“Developing and launching games is a team effort, and we’re proud of the great work the Zynga New York team has done with Draw Something 2,,” said Zynga COO David Ko, in a statement.
